Chino Hills has a population of 82,500, which is higher than the state average. This indicates a relatively larger urban presence within California.
The median household income in Chino Hills is $110,000, which is above the state average. This reflects stronger earning potential and economic stability.
Housing prices in Chino Hills average around $900,000, which is relatively high compared to other cities in California.
The unemployment rate in Chino Hills is 3.80%, which is lower than the state average, indicating a relatively strong job market. Chino Hills has a lower crime rate than the state average, contributing to a relatively safer living environment.
